Web21. mar 2024 · Betta Water Parameters pH Level. Betta fish will thrive in water within a pH range of 6.5 to 7.5. Usually, bettas do best in softer water, but they will also tolerate medium to semi-hard water. Temperature. The best betta water temperature is between 76° and 80° F (24.5° and 26.5° C). Web8. júl 2024 · Suitable pH Levels for Betta Fish. When it comes to pH levels for betta fish, you should be aiming for neutrality. In fact, a pH level of 7.0 is the ideal. That being said, betta fish are fairly resilient creatures. They should do well in water with slightly lower pH levels, with most varieties able to handle somewhat more acidic conditions. In the wild, betta fish are insectivores, meaning … WebIdeal pH, GH, & KH For Betta Fish pH. pH refers to how acidic or alkaline the water is. It is measure on a scale of 0 to 14. 7 is the neutral value. For betta, the ideal pH range is 6.5 to 7.5. It is better to keep the pH below 7.0 because alkaline water increases the chances of inflammation due to ammonia.
